UNLV Rebels (15-8) vs. Wyoming Cowboys (7-15)
Week 14 of the 2022-23 NCAA men’s basketball season is in full swing on Wednesday, February 8, when the San UNLV Rebels take on the Wyoming Cowboys in this Mountain West Conference clash at the Arena-Auditorium in Laramie, Wyoming.
This will be the second and final meeting between the teams. The Rebels defeated the Cowboys on January 24, 86-72, as they were favored by 5.0 in the game with the total set at 139.5. The home team has won the last four meetings between these clubs. UNLV is favored by 2.5 points with the total set at 145.5.
Rebels Three-Game Winning Streak Snapped by Bulldogs
The UNLV Rebels (15-8, 12-10-0 ATS) saw their three-game winning streak come to an end when they lost to the Fresno State Bulldogs on Friday, 82-79. The team now heads to the road for three of their next four games where they are 3-3 this season. UNLV is 4-2 ATS in their last six games and has gone over in four of their last five.
The Rebels held a six-point lead heading into the half, as they shot 48.1% from the floor, including hitting 13 of 14 free-throw attempts. However, the Bulldogs rallied in the second half, hitting 17 free throws and shooting 52.2%, including 4-7 from three-point range. EJ Harkless led the team with 27 points and Keshon Gilbert added 19. Harkless had 28 in the win over Wyoming, including going 11-11 from the free-throw line.

The Rebels are 86th in shots per game (72.0). UNLV is 98th in points per 100 possessions (109.0) and 79th in points allowed per 100 possessions (100). That has earned them the 82nd ranking in the KenPom rating. The team is averaging 76.4 points per game, 72nd overall, and is hitting 35.6% of their three-point attempts, 106th. In the conference they have been slightly better, hitting 35.9% of their three-point attempts, and are averaging eight three-pointers made per 22.3 attempts in the MWC.
Wyoming Falls to Spartans
The Wyoming Cowboys (7-15, 7-13-1) fell to the San Jose State Spartans on Saturday, 84-64. The Spartans are 2-8 SU in their last 10 and are 4-6 ATS in the same stretch of games. Wyoming is 6-5 at home.
Wyoming trailed by 11 at the half, despite shooting a solid 40.0%. However, San Jose State shot 58.3% in the first half and hit 56.6% of their attempts overall. This has been a trouble spot for the team, as conference opponents are hitting 47.5% of their shots, including 38.1% from three-point range against the Cowboys. Hunter Maldonado had 34 points in the loss, hitting 13 of 19 shots, and Jeremiah Oden had 12.

Wyoming is 300th in shot attempts per game (67.6). The Cowboys are averaging 108.9 points per 100 possessions (99th), while allowing 108.9 points per 100 possessions (257th). That puts them at 164th in the Kenpom ranking. Wyoming is averaging 70.5 points per game, but has not been as good in the MWC, averaging 68.7 points per game on 45.8% shooting.
